Transaction e0fbecb4ae2c921634a198a1b55c6ed7940c9129b59718f0f9ac515198fd24c3
1 Input
1 Output
-
e0fbecb4ae2c921634a198a1b55c6ed7940c9129b59718f0f9ac515198fd24c3:0
- value
- 24488843
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6155ad2c9823b48323d7d880b4d4d18f471d5a4b OP_EQUAL
- address
- 3AZg74DPsRPgM6rkTm72G4nHSXjBC9y2pr